Output 12fe585938ea4a81514c275f3c9818c8180beb4c4bf21dbb9a7d33786ff86dd8:0

value
738241454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d1a3e0862bbc2ccbad189257c131e1f86164e47 OP_EQUALVERIFY OP_CHECKSIG
address
157Uqys7BEVS882BgUmb7dt8iBTRY73YnF
transaction
12fe585938ea4a81514c275f3c9818c8180beb4c4bf21dbb9a7d33786ff86dd8
confirmations
609787
spent
true